Output 72c43f09e3260a57d50b9c02f29d1a9807c0c3ae427ccb417490664a781e6031:2

value
3319145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4719e58a1023b1982698c6b56748d247f5475e8 OP_EQUAL
address
3NWv6dpY4jwMfTfexHFVJkExAC68dwHRzu
transaction
72c43f09e3260a57d50b9c02f29d1a9807c0c3ae427ccb417490664a781e6031
confirmations
161830
spent
true